Book excerpt: We have, shown that, firstly the response time (tau(resp)) of the resonant-tunneling diode (RTD) can be much smaller as well as much larger than the quasibound-state lifetime in the quantum well (tau(dwell)); secondly, the real part of the RTD conductance can be negative at the frequencies higher than the reciprocal tau(dwell). The Coulomb interaction of the electrons in the quantum well with emitter and collector is responsible for the effects. A simple analytical expression for the impedance of the RTD has been derived and it is in fairly good agreement with experimental data.

Book excerpt: This book contains the proceedings of the NATO Advanced Research Workshop on "Resonant Tunneling in Semiconductors: Physics and Applications", held at Escorial, Spain, on May 14-18, 1990. The tremendous growth in the past two decades in the field of resonant tunneling in semiconductor heterostructures has followed, if not outpaced, the expansion wit nessed in quantum structures in general. Resonant tunneling shares also the multi disciplinary nature of that broad area, with an emphasis on the underlying physics but with a coverage of material systems on the one end and device applications on the other. Indeed, that resonant tunneling provides great flexibility in terms of materials and configurations and that it is inherently a fast process with obvious device impli cations by the presence of a negative differential resistance have contributed to the unrelenting interest in this field. Book excerpt: A compact and coherent terahertz (THz) source which can operate at room temperature is highly sought after for applications ranging from ultra-high speed wireless and fiber communications, medical imaging, security imaging, spectroscopy, and sensing. While the technology to generate and receive power at these frequencies does exist, it is impractical and lacks the ability to efficiently operate at room temperature. There are some electronic devices which are capable of operating at the low frequency end of the THz spectrum, however, they suffer from very low output power. The lack of viable sources, detectors, and interconnects at these frequencies has led to the well-known “THz gap” problem. This dissertation explores the use of tunneling-based devices to address these challenges. Presently, resonant tunneling diodes (RTDs) have reported the highest room temperature oscillation frequency (>1 THz) of any electronic device. However, traditional InGaAs/AlAs and InAs/AlSb RTD-based sources all struggle from very low output power (μW levels). As a result of relatively modest conduction band barrier heights, the voltage and current span of the negative differential resistance (NDR) region of these devices is insufficient for significant power generation. To address this problem, large conduction band barrier GaN-based RTDs were developed here. Highly repeatable room temperature NDR for GaN-based RTDs is reported for the first time. Subsequent simulations based on non-equilibrium Green’s functions (NEGF) were done to optimize future growths. Details of the growth, device design, process development, simulation, and characterization techniques are discussed. A fundamental understanding of the electron-transport delays associated with the operation of high frequency RTD-based devices is essential to optimize performance. To this end, research on the effect that quantum-well (QW) lifetime has on the large-signal RTD switching time was carried out. A high-speed oscilloscope was used to obtain experimental evidence that the QW lifetime and RC 10-90% switching time act independently and that the QW lifetime acts as a quantum-limit on the RTD speed. Finally, while developing GaN/AlN RTDs, high intensity near-UV (360nm) light emission was observed under both positive and negative bias just past the NDR region. Consequently, the origin of light emission in an RTD was exhaustively explored and is reported here for the first time.

Book excerpt: This book is the first to give a comprehensive description of the physics and applications of resonant tunneling diodes. The opening chapters of the book set out the basic principles of coherent tunneling theory. The authors describe in detail the effects of impurity scattering, femtosecond dynamics, non-equilibrium distribution, and intrinsic bistabilities. They review the applications of RTDs, such as in high-frequency signal generation and multi-valued data storage, and close the book with a chapter on the new field of resonant tunneling through laterally confined zero-dimensional structures.
